Robotics Integration Engineer (Field-Focused)
Location:
On-site in San Jose, California About Us Freshly backed by some of the top VCs in Silicon Valley, Trener is redefining robotics by combining advanced AI for intuitive programming with pre-trained skill models that are experts at industrial tasks. With offices in San Francisco (USA) and Trondheim (Norway), we provide software that gives our users unprecedented ease-of-use and capabilities for their robots, allowing them to think, adapt, and perform complex tasks like any skilled worker. About the Job We are seeking a Field-Focused Integration Engineer to join our robotics team and lead the deployment of our robotic systems in real-world industrial environments. You will be responsible for hands-on installation, commissioning, and integration of robotic cells in production facilities, ensuring our systems meet safety standards and customer requirements while delivering exceptional performance. Responsibilities Lead on-site installation and commissioning of robotic systems in customer facilities Design and implement integration strategies for industrial robotic cells including manipulators, safety systems, and auxiliary equipment Conduct system validation, safety assessments, and performance optimization in production environments Ensure compliance with industrial safety standards and electrical codes Provide hands-on customer support, training, and field troubleshooting services Collaborate with customers to understand production requirements and adapt solutions accordingly Develop deployment documentation, risk assessments, and standard operating procedures Drive continuous improvement of field integration processes and best practices Perform Factory Acceptance Testing (FAT) and Site Acceptance Testing (SAT) to validate system performance Requirements Bachelor's in Robotics, Mechanical Engineering, Electrical Engineering, or related field 3+ years of hands-on industrial robotics integration and deployment experience Proven experience integrating robots in real production environments (academic/lab-only experience is not sufficient unless accompanied by significant industrial compliance experience) Experience with 6-DOF robot arms from major manufacturers (ABB, KUKA, Fanuc, Universal Robots, or similar) Strong knowledge of electrical and safety standards (ISO 10218, ANSI/RIAR15.06, NFPA 79, NEC, CE
